Dedicated six Biodiversity Gardens today at NACIN in Palasamudram.
Spread across 5.45 acres, these thematic gardens, each with its unique theme and ecological significance, represent a blend of nature, culture and spirituality:
🌿 Chakra Garden – Showcases the connection between nature and the human experience
🌿 Paavana Vana (Sacred Woods) – Features over 40 species with cultural and spiritual importance, including rare trees.
🌿 Panchajnanendriya Vana (Sensory Garden) – Plants connected to each of the five senses - Vision, Taste, Touch, Smell, and Hearing.
🌿 Ashoka Vana – Inspired by the Ramayana, centered around the Ashoka tree (Saraca asoca), an endemic species to the Indian Subcontinent known for its medicinal properties.
🌿 Zen Garden – Reflects Japanese Zen philosophy and echoes Indian wisdom in form and flow.
🌿 Kamala Vana (Lotus Garden) – A living symbol of regeneration, where discarded stones have given way to meditative beauty.
